About P. Clark

P. Clark is a scholar working on Molecular Biology, Oncology, Pediatrics, Perinatology and Child Health, Endocrinology, Diabetes and Metabolism and Obstetrics and Gynecology, having authored 88 papers that have together received 8.1k indexed citations. Recurring topics across this work include Birth, Development, and Health (8 papers), Pregnancy and preeclampsia studies (7 papers), Cancer survivorship and care (6 papers), 3D Printing in Biomedical Research (5 papers), Gestational Diabetes Research and Management (4 papers), Neuroscience and Neural Engineering (4 papers), Growth Hormone and Insulin-like Growth Factors (4 papers) and Cellular Mechanics and Interactions (4 papers). The work is most often cited by research in Obstetrics and Gynecology (1.3k citations), Pediatrics, Perinatology and Child Health (2.8k citations), Endocrinology, Diabetes and Metabolism (758 citations), Cell Biology (670 citations) and Physiology (830 citations). P. Clark has collaborated with scholars based in United Kingdom, United States and New Zealand. Frequent co-authors include Clive Osmond, C. N. Hales, Caroline Fall, David J. Barker, P D Winter, Adam Curtis, Lorna Cox, Patricia Connolly, Julian A. T. Dow and C.D.W. Wilkinson. Their work appears in journals such as Diabetologia, British Journal of Dermatology, Placenta, Diabetic Medicine and Development.
